Betty Everett Hearn passed away Dec. 4, 2018, at home at the age of 92.

She was the daughter of W.H. and Ursie Penley. She was born and reared in Vicksburg. She worked in retail sales and for the Vicksburg Police Department for many years. She was one of the first “Meter Maids” hired in Vicksburg.

Ms. Hearn was the widow of R.L. Everett Jr. She was currently married to J.W. Hearn, also of Vicksburg.

In addition to her husband, she is survived by a son, Bob Everett and his wife Laurelie of Brandon; daughter, Sheila Franco and her husband Sammy of Oxford; three granddaughters, Jill Everett Beam (Shelby) of Southaven, Casey Franco Glanzer (Michael) of Birmingham, Alabama, and Emily Everett McLarty (Andrew) of Sewanee, Tennessee; grandson, Lee Franco of Richmond, Virginia; six great grandchildren, Kelsi Thomas, Caleb Owens, and Conner Owens, all of Southaven, Sanders Michael Glanzer and Claire Penley-Glanzer, both of Birmingham, Alabama, and Waverly Ann McLarty of Sewanee, Tennessee; brother, Sonny Penley of Vicksburg; and two sisters, Pat McNair of Ridgeland and Belle Shipley of Montreat, North Carolina.

Ms. Hearn donated her body to the University of Mississippi Medical Center. A memorial service is planned for 10 a.m., Friday, Dec. 14, at Christ Episcopal Church in Vicksburg. Refreshments will be served in the parish hall immediately following the service.
